Transforming mRNA Technology

At the core of Moderna’s success is its use of mRNA technology. Unlike traditional vaccines that use weakened viruses, Moderna’s mRNA approach works by teaching your body’s cells to produce proteins that trigger an immune response. This method is faster and more adaptable, allowing vaccines to be developed quickly and easily adjusted for new diseases.

But the power of mRNA doesn’t stop there. Moderna’s breakthroughs have opened up new possibilities for using mRNA in treating cancer, genetic disorders, and other health conditions. Now, other companies are investing in mRNA research, moving us toward a future where medicine is more personalized and precise.

Fast-Tracking Vaccine Development

Moderna’s ability to develop a COVID-19 vaccine in less than a year was a huge game-changer. Usually, creating a vaccine can take over a decade, but Moderna’s use of mRNA technology and its previous research sped up the process significantly.

This success has changed how the industry looks at vaccine development. Many companies are now rethinking their research methods to bring treatments to market faster. Even regulatory agencies, like the FDA, are updating their rules to make the process quicker while still keeping safety a top priority.

The Power of Collaboration

Moderna’s success didn’t happen in a vacuum. The company partnered with governments, global health organizations, and other pharmaceutical companies to meet the worldwide demand for vaccines. These collaborations helped Moderna scale up production and distribute its vaccine across the globe.

Now, biotech companies are realizing just how important partnerships are. Whether it’s working with universities on research or teaming up with other companies for manufacturing, partnerships are becoming key to success in the industry.

Embracing Digital Tools

Moderna used advanced digital tools like artificial intelligence (AI) and data analysis to speed up its research and make smarter decisions during vaccine trials. This use of technology helped them develop their vaccine faster and more efficiently.

Now, other biotech companies are following suit, using digital tools to improve research, track patient outcomes, and even communicate with health authorities in real time. Moderna’s success has shown that biotech isn’t just about labs and experiments it’s about using cutting-edge technology to get better results.

Attracting More Investment

Before Moderna’s breakthrough, many investors were hesitant to put money into biotech because it was seen as risky and slow-moving. But Moderna’s rapid success has changed that mindset. Investors are now eager to fund biotech companies, especially those working with new technologies like mRNA.

This surge in investment is giving smaller biotech companies the resources they need to develop bold new ideas in areas like gene editing and AI-driven drug discovery. Moderna has shown that with the right strategy, biotech companies can achieve incredible things and investors are paying attention.

Focusing on Global Health

Moderna didn’t just focus on wealthier countries it worked to make its vaccine available to people in lower-income nations too. This effort has sparked a larger conversation about global health equity, with more biotech companies thinking about how to make their treatments accessible to everyone, no matter where they live.

This shift toward global health is encouraging the industry to think beyond profits and focus on how their innovations can benefit people around the world.
